Question 734625: Find a linear equation in the form y=mx+b that models the quantity y after x days.
a. A quantity y is initially 750 and increases at a rate of 4 per day
b. A quantity is initially 2300 and decreases at a rate of 50 per day
c.A quantity y is initially 17, 875 and remains constant

Find a linear equation in the form y=mx+b that models the quantity y after x days.
a. A quantity y is initially 750 and increases at a rate of 4 per day
Y = 4x + 750
------------------
b. A quantity is initially 2300 and decreases at a rate of 50 per day
y = -50x + 2300
---------------------------
c.A quantity y is initially 17,875 and remains constant
y = 17,875
